J. David Schillen, MD

I treat each patient as I would my own family member. For me, the most rewarding part of being a clinician is helping patients overcome injuries or musculoskeletal disabilities so they can safely return to the sports and activities they love.I have been a sports medicine orthopedic surgeon in the Redding community for the past 20 years. During this time, I have served as the team physician for Shasta College and provided orthopedic care for Simpson College, most of our local high schools, and the Redding Rodeo. I am deeply grateful for the opportunity to live in Redding and serve our wonderful community.

Credentials

  • Orthopaedic Surgery (Sub: Sports Medicine)

Education

  • Medical School: George Washington School of Medicine
  • Residency: Orthopaedic Surgery, UT Health San Antonio
  • Fellowships: Sports Medicine Fellow, Lake Tahoe Orthopedic Institute
